All the ones I've seen had the contract number marked out.
I think they were all over runs or QC repairs.
The one I got from Robert Edwards had very low and very high s.n.s in it,
indicating it may have been made from QC repairs.

> Figured I'd raise more of a discussion over the civilian EAC '390A
> (similar to that seen on Ebay). It wasn't meant as strictly an ebay
> subject, but a discussion of this particular sort of R-390A.
>
> Seriously, while we've raised the issues of ballasts, end points and
> gear rebuilds on a regular basis, this isn't a subject I've heard
> discussed in some number of years. We've discussed other contract
> years of note, but not mentioned much about the EAC end-run.
>
> Looking at Tom Marcotte's s/n list, the high serial seen for these
> seems to be near 118. Anyone know how many of these were sold? Were
> these all repaired QC failures or were they simply the "tail end"
> from the 1967 contract? Anything in particular different about these
> units other than the front tag?
